What it's actually like to live with
The eufy Floodlight Cam 2 Pro is the smart-home upgrade that pays back its install effort within the first month. In a typical suburban American home, the back wall or garage already has a floodlight that turns on with a motion sensor or a manual switch. Replacing that fixture with the Cam 2 Pro adds 3,000 lumens of brighter security lighting and a 360° pan-tilt 2K camera in one install.
The 3,000-lumen LED output is brighter than most standard floodlights, which are typically 1,500 to 2,000 lumens. For comparison, a Ring Floodlight Cam Pro maxes out at 2,000 lumens. The Cam 2 Pro genuinely fills the role of two regular floodlights with one fixture while adding the camera capability.
The 360-degree pan and tilt mechanism is the feature that separates the Cam 2 Pro from cheaper floodlight cameras. Instead of pointing at one fixed angle, it sweeps to follow detected motion. In testing on a back patio, this meant a single fixture covered the back door, the patio, the side gate, and the corner of the yard. AI tracking kept a clear shot of a person walking across the scene rather than losing them at the edges.
On-device AI detection is the third reason this camera earns its place in 2026. eufy's BionicMind AI runs locally on the camera rather than depending on cloud processing, which means person, vehicle, and pet detection all work without a subscription and respond faster than cloud-based competitors. The accuracy in 12 months of testing was strong enough to trust for delivery alerts and intrusion notifications.
The trade-off is install complexity. Unlike battery cameras that mount anywhere with a few screws, the Cam 2 Pro requires existing outdoor floodlight wiring. If you do not already have a floodlight on the wall where you want the camera, you will need an electrician for $150 to $300 to run wiring. Plan for this expense upfront if your install spot is unwired.
The honest limitation is fixture size. The Cam 2 Pro is larger and more visible than a discreet bullet camera. For buyers who want hidden surveillance, this is the wrong choice. For buyers who want visible deterrence plus active monitoring (the right approach for most home security), the Cam 2 Pro is the strongest fixture replacement available without a subscription.
